How To Set Up A Successful Pay-Per-Click Campaign

If you are familiar with Pay-Per-Click ads, then you know that these types of paid search marketing work by putting ads on the side bar of your search engine or web site and are used to bring people to your web site. The concept is pretty simple. You create an ad.You place a price upon its worth.And you submit it to a search engine. When someone clicks on that ad, you are charged a price for it and they end up on your web site. You only have to pay if someone clicks on it. Sounds pretty simple, doesn't it? But now for the tricky question. Are you getting your money's worth from these ads? Ninety-nine percent of the businesses that use this type of advertising do not understand it. They send people to their home page and don't even know why the person came there in the first place.
